Turning Points in a Different Life

Ted and Mary Boynton have led a truly unusual life. In it's pages, Ted's memoirs chronicle the events that led to his becoming a civilian in uniform during World War II and flying over the Himalayan mountains from India to China. He writes about his earlier business career including selling advertising in americas premier picture magazine . He tells how he and Mary learned to sail in their 40s, which led to their humorous, ridiculous decision to sell everything, buy a large boat, and sail to the West Indies with their four children. In his early 50s, he found an unusual job which gave him and his wife summers free for sailing. In the years that followed, they sailed to 26 countries. They sailed across the Atlantic Ocean twice. The book includes over 120 personal photographs, giving a further glimpse of this amazing life.
